Why Color Matters for Fall 2025 Belt Bags
Color is one of the most impactful elements of any accessory. For fall 2025, fashion runways and street style influencers are embracing rich, moody hues that complement the season's textures—think wool, leather, and cashmere. A belt bag in the right color can serve as a statement piece or a subtle accent, depending on your choice.
Earth tones, such as deep browns, terracottas, and olive greens, evoke warmth and connection to nature. They pair beautifully with neutral wardrobes and outdoor-inspired outfits. On the other hand, jewel tones like emerald, sapphire, and amethyst bring a sense of luxury and vibrancy, perfect for evening events or adding a pop of color to monochromatic looks. Both palettes are expected to dominate the market this season.
- Earth tones create a grounded, organic feel that works well with denim-49823">denim and knitwear.
- Jewel tones add a touch of glamour and can instantly elevate a simple outfit.
- Consider your existing wardrobe: earth tones blend seamlessly, while jewel tones make a bold statement.

How to Choose Between Earth Tones and Jewel Tones
The decision ultimately comes down to your personal style and how you plan to use the belt bag. If you are someone who values versatility and wears a lot of neutrals, earth tones will likely serve you better. They are easy to integrate into a capsule wardrobe and work for both casual and semi-formal settings. On the other hand, if you enjoy making a statement and have a wardrobe filled with bold patterns or bright colors, jewel tones can complement and enhance your existing pieces.
Another factor to consider is the season's events. For daytime activities like pumpkin picking, farmers' markets, or casual brunches, earth tones feel appropriate and cozy. For evening outings, holiday gatherings, or festive occasions, jewel tones add the right amount of drama. Having one belt bag in each palette could be a smart investment, allowing you to switch between moods effortlessly.
